About Sherif Y. Saad

Sherif Y. Saad is a scholar working on Pathology and Forensic Medicine, Biophysics and Oncology, having authored 18 papers that have together received 732 indexed citations. Recurring topics across this work include Chemotherapy-induced organ toxicity mitigation (7 papers), Drug Transport and Resistance Mechanisms (3 papers) and Chemotherapy-induced cardiotoxicity and mitigation (3 papers). The work is most often cited by research in Pathology and Forensic Medicine (276 citations), Cardiology and Cardiovascular Medicine (196 citations) and Nephrology (41 citations). Sherif Y. Saad has collaborated with scholars based in Saudi Arabia, Egypt and Malaysia. Frequent co-authors include Tawfeeg A. Najjar, Ammar C. Al‐Rikabi, Mouied Alashari, Maha Arafah, Mohamed Abdel-Latif, Khalid M. Alkharfy, Ayman Noreddin, Syed Azhar Syed Sulaiman, Syed Wasif Gillani and Khalid M. Alkharfy. Their work appears in journals such as PLoS ONE, Pharmacological Research and Journal of Pharmacy and Pharmacology.
